Ok, while the first act of AvX (#0-5 specifically) main storylines left much to be desired and seemed like nothing more than a gimmick to pit heroes against each other, act 2 or issue #6 of AvX starts much stronger for me.

The Phoenix 5 have come into there own and have changed the world for the better it would seem. Where the was hunger there are now feasts, the world has free unlimited energy (in your face, Stark!), water is fresh and plentiful and Utopia is huge now. They've even abolished war against human and mutant alike. So what is there left to bitch about? Well everyone still remembers with the Phoenix, everything goes dark eventually so Avengers are searching for contingencies in case that happens while Beast is starting to believe the Avengers are just paranoid because from his perspective the world is now a better place to live in thanks to the Phoenix 5 and yet the Avengers are still looking for ways to stop them.

Cyclops has a conversation with Hope about how she's not a prisoner and can go wherever and do whatever she wants, however, she still hears the Phoenix calling to here. He offers the Phoenix power to her and she accepts...only for Cyke to deny it to her because she rejected it the first time and now he doesn't see her as worthy. He said she's a kid with no experience and asked her if she thought she could change the world like he just did given the power? As he walked away she yelled that she can still here it, the Phoenix wants to burn brighter and hotter, that what he's done wasn't enough.

There is some great artwork involving Namor ridding the sea of Warships, Sentinels being destroyed by Emma's will and nuclear warheads being gathered by colossus to be destroyed permanently. PoTUS is still not convinced the X-men have any accountability and asks Cap, Tony and T'Challa to find a way to stop them.

Meanwhile it is revealed in the mystical city of K'un Lun that a former red haired Iron Fist defeated the Phoenix. Two equally charged souls cancelled each other out (Dragon and Phoenix). The Thunderer is told the Iron Fist is needed to stop the threat (potential status quo change for Iron Fist?) The issue ends with Scarlet witch having a vision of the Avengers being incinerated by the Phoenix.

All in all I was satisfied with this issue and i haven't even read the free infinite comic yet.
